The Sustainable Apparel Forum (SAF) presents a platform in Bangladesh that heralds ‘sustainability agendas’ within the textile and apparel supply chain. The objective of the Forum is to facilitate meaningful exchange of knowledge to make sustainability easier to be exercised by factories and individuals.

In the panel, "Power Protocols: Exploring Renewable Energy Frontiers in Textile Manufacturing," we explored the transformative potential of renewable energy in textile manufacturing. Industry leaders shared invaluable insights on how embracing clean energy solutions can reduce carbon footprints, lower operational costs, and contribute to a more sustainable industry. From solar to wind power, the conversation highlighted the critical role of energy innovation in driving the sector toward a greener future. During the insightful breakout session "Future-Proofing RMG: The Role of Worker Upskilling," we delved into the crucial role of upskilling the workforce to secure the future of Bangladesh’s ready-made garment (RMG) sector. Experts and industry leaders highlighted how investing in skills training not only empowers workers but also strengthens the overall industry’s resilience and adaptability in the face of technological and market shifts. The conversation emphasized the need for continuous learning, innovative training programs, and better access to educational resources for workers. By preparing the workforce for the challenges ahead, we are paving the way for a sustainable and competitive RMG industry.
